Future Road Map (FUTURE (フューチャー) ROAD (ロード) MAP (マップ) Fyūchā Rōdo Mappu) is the second chapter of the Dr. STONE: 4D Science limited series set shortly after the end of the Dr. Stone manga.

Summary[]

Spurred by the Morse code message, the science team gets to work on more rockets in order to begin working on the moon. As rockets can only carry 10% of their weight in cargo, Suika comes up with a new idea to make transporting things between the Earth and the moon more efficient: a space elevator. Senku agrees it's worth looking into, but they lack materials strong enough to do it. Luckily, they have the power of petrification, and test its strength on Kohaku's hair and spider silk.

As they need incredible amounts of material to petrify in order to make an elevator, Yuzuriha suggests they begin harvesting silkworm cocoons. After some time, they begin testing small-scale elevators, which work perfectly fine heading downwards as gravity pulls them towards Earth, but going back up is difficult. To solve this, they use the conductive properties of the petrification stone to create an electromagnet able to pull up the elevator car.

While working through the summer, Kaseki mentions he hasn't seen any mosquitoes yet and it's been a rather enjoyable project so far. Ryusui, suspecting something afoot due to how well everything seems to have been going, begins investigating. He overhears Joel mention that the diamond battery in the petrification device they have seems to be worn down faster than expected. Ryusui calls up workers in other regions of Japan to ask about mosquitoes, and realizes that only Kanto, where they've been working, has had a mosquito-free summer. He sends people out to search for signs of petrified mosquitoes, and finds some. Ryusui confronts the petrification device.
